CodeHerald groups pull requests by next action: must review, needs an update, can be merged. It allows you to replace slack, emails, filters, and browser bookmarks with one single page that you can open at a glance and decide which PR to tackle next.
decisionpoint.io is a web-based implementation of the Analytic Hierarchy Process, the structured decision-making method developed by Thomas Saaty. Define a goal, criteria, and alternatives; work through pairwise comparisons on the standard 1โ9 scale (fractional values supported); and get calculated priorities with consistency ratios, including automated suggestions for fixing inconsistent judgments.
Group AHP works in two modes. Workshop mode lets invited participants each enter their own judgments and see the combined result (geometric-mean aggregation) โ suited to teams and expert panels. Survey mode generates a single shareable link that respondents can open without creating an account; respondents answer once and never see other responses or results, and the researcher gets per-respondent consistency ratios and aggregated weights โ suited to community engagement and multi-expert studies. Criteria-only surveys are supported for studies that need weights without alternatives.
Results include priority charts, sensitivity analysis, and downloadable tables and figures. Decisions can be shared publicly via a link. Free tier for individual use; paid plan adds collaboration, group/survey features, sensitivity analysis, and exports. Runs in the browser; no installation.
